Abstract :
In this paper, we describe how we improve the efficacy of undergraduate students´ training by integrating students´ experiences in different competitions. Students are selected to join the robotics team to compete in various international competitions. They take part in different sub-teams. Team members are supported through mentoring by supervisors and experience exchanges with the other sub-teams. Various measures have been implemented in order to facilitate the experience exchanges and students can learn from their peers. With the correct guidance and a suitable team working environment, students can gain fruitful experiences and try different things beyond their comfort zones.
